David Shrigley's work, encompassing drawings, paintings, animations, and neon texts, features a cartoonish style and deadpan humor. He critiques everyday human interactions with childlike curiosity and comedy. A Glasgow School of Art alumnus, Shrigley has exhibited in major cities like New York, London, and Paris, with pieces in prestigious collections such as the Art Institute of Chicago and the Museum of Modern Art. Beyond his main mediums, he has also explored sculpture, photography, printmaking, and music production.
